This glass basket is the first in which
Chihuly incorporated pieces inside of pieces.
It was donated to the Detroit Institute of
Arts by Jack and Aviva Robinson.

Chihuly is described as the one
American artist whose glass art is as
revolutionary today, at the close of the
20th century, as was Louis C. Tiffany's
at the end of the 19th century. His
last major overseas project was mount-
ed in Venice in 1996. Fourteen outsize
sculptures were cantilevered over the
city's canals, and their creation became
the subject of an award-winning PBS-
television documentary.
Chihuly's work has been the center-
piece of exhibits at New York's
Metropolitan Museum of Art,
London's Victoria & Albert Museum,
and the Musee des Arts Decoratifs in
the Palais du Louvre in Paris. It is part
of the White House collection, in
Buckingham Palace, and in the homes
of private collectors as diverse as Elton
John and Bill Gates.
Born in Tacoma, Wash., in 1941,
Chihuly is largely responsible for pop-
ularizing glass as an important art
form, and has transformed the scope
and reputation of glass as an artistic
medium. Taking his inspiration from
nature, Chihuly has expanded the
boundaries of glass blowing, from an
ancient medium for decorative vessels
to imaginative contemporary sculpture
of almost unlimited possibilities.
Chihuly and a team of 30 artisans
from all over the world spent a month
installing the Jerusalem exhibit.
